Unique Aspects of AMET University

AMET University boasts a 35-acre seafront campus with owned training vessels for hands-on learning, NAAC A+ grade, and NIRF recognition in maritime skills. Its endowment supports scholarships for deserving cadets, while rankings place it as India's top maritime university. Sports include a sailing club 🛳️ and cricket teams fostering teamwork. Diversity thrives with students from 20+ countries, enriching cultural exchanges.
